Let’s talk about seasons and the weather in English.

1.) What is your favourite type of weather? Why?
2.) Do you have seasons where you live? What are they like?
3.) Some parts of the world have four seasons, spring, summer, fall and winter. Select one and talk about it.
4.) What natural forces control the weather and the seasons?

Vocabulary for 7 Day Weather Forecast Video:
-over to you – It’s your turn to speak.
-currently – at this moment
-high pressure region – a place with a lot of atmospheric pressure
-high teens – 16, 17, 18, 19
-showers – Another way to say rain
-scattered – dispersed/loosely distributed
-pleasant – agreeable/nice
